School Description
School Summary and Highlights
- Enrolls 700 high school students from grades 9-12
- Ranks 497th out of 1,197 high schools in CA.
- 2010 Overall School AYP Met Status: No
Additional Contact Information
- Mailing Address: 1471 Ferry St., Anderson, CA 96007
School Operational Details
- Title I Eligible
School District Details
- Anderson Union High School District
- Per-Pupil Spending: $9,219
- Dropout Rate: 3.9%
- Students Per Teacher: 21.3
- Enrolled Students: 2,057
Faculty Details and Student Enrollment
Students and Faculty
- Total Students Enrolled: 700
- Total Full Time "Equivalent" Teachers: 36.0
- Average Student-To-Teacher Ratio: 19.4
Students Gender Breakdown
- Males: 362 (51.7%)
- Females: 338 (48.3%)
Free Lunch Student Eligibility Breakdown
- Eligible for Reduced Lunch: 78 (11.1%)
- Eligible for Free Lunch: 329 (47.0%)
- Eligible for Either Reduced or Free Lunch: 407 (58.1%)
